Abstract. Here we derive formula for the area of a quadrilateral with angle 45º between the diagonals, which is a special case of a more general formula for the area of a quadrilateral (Haimov 2022). Along the way we obtain formulas for the area of triangles with angle of 45º/135º. We also give formulas for the area of specific kinds of pentagons and hexagons, in the form of problems.
